New Delhi. If a player who is stripped of his national contract on charges of indiscipline, wins the IPL for his team. That too as a captain. Then what will you say? Yes, Kolkata Knight Riders captain Shreyas Iyer has done just that. He has written a new story of success leaving behind despair. KKR captain Shreyas Iyer celebrated winning the IPL in the style of Lionel Messi winning the World Cup.
A few weeks before the IPL,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) terminated Shreyas Iyer’s central contract. Apart from this, there was a danger of his career being interrupted due to repeated back injuries. Shreyas has faced many challenges since the beginning of this year. Leaving all these disappointments behind, he ended KKR’s 10-year drought of IPL title in the same way as Messi won the World Cup for Argentina after 36 years. Lionel Messi had to face defeat in the 2014 World Cup final, while Shreyas had to face such a moment in 2020 when Delhi Capitals under his captaincy reached the IPL final.
After lifting the IPL trophy, Shreyas celebrated with his teammates in the same way as Messi did after defeating France in the FIFA World Cup final in Doha. For KKR, openers Sunil Narine and Phil Salt scored the most runs but whenever they got the chance, other players also raised their level of performance, due to which the team secured the first position in the points table with two matches remaining in the league stage. Shreyas Iyer said, ‘It is difficult to express the feelings at this time. This wait has been very long. We remained undefeated throughout the season. There are many memories to cherish.’
After taking KKR to the finals, Shreyas became the first captain in this league to take two franchises to the finals. He was away from the game last season due to surgery to recover from a back injury, but his return this season was miraculous for the team.
This year did not start well for Shreyas. After scoring 140 runs in the first two matches of the home Test series against England, he was dropped from the team for the last three matches. It was revealed that back pain was troubling him again. However, the BCCI medical team declared him fit. Shreyas got embroiled in controversy when he was accused of joining KKR’s pre-season camp instead of playing Ranji for Mumbai. However, he returned to play the semi-finals and finals for Mumbai. In the final, he laid the foundation for the team’s victory by scoring 95 runs in the second innings against Vidarbha. His contribution made Mumbai the Ranji champion for the 42nd time. During this time, the BCCI dropped Shreyas Iyer from the Grade B contract and the board issued a warning asking the players not to give priority to IPL over domestic cricket.
Shreyas had a bad start to the IPL. He was out on zero off two balls in the team’s opening match against Sunrisers Hyderabad. He played some important innings after that but all his efforts faded in front of the explosive batting of Narayan and Salt. Shreyas was the fourth most successful batsman of the team with 351 runs. Shreyas built an image of a ‘cool captain’ throughout the season and gave priority to the team’s success over his own performance. While chasing the target of 160 runs in the qualifier match against Sunrisers, he played an unbeaten aggressive innings of 58 runs and gave the team an easy victory.
Praveen Amre said, ‘The way he handled the team as a player is commendable. He is constantly improving as a captain. I believe that success does not come by chance. He has worked hard for it.
